2 Euro (Skorba Temple)
Country: Malta
Series: 2008~Today - Commemorative 2 Euro
Theme: Temples, UNESCO World Heritage Sites
Issue on: 2020
Last Issue: 2020
Distribution: Circulating Commemorative
Mint: Monnaie de Paris, Paris, France
Composition: Bimetallic
Composition details: ring: 75% copper, 25%, core: 75% copper, 20% zinc 5% nickel
Face value: 2

Currency:
€ - Euro
Diameter (millimeters): 25.70
Thickness (millimeters): 2.00
Weight (grams): 8.50
Edge: Lettered (reeded)
Mintage: 410000
Orientation: Medal alignment ↑O↑
Rim: Raised. Not decorated. Both sides
Shape: Circular

The coin presents in the center of its obverse an image of the Temples of Skorba. Above, in three horizontal lines, there is the legend “SKORBA TEMPLES 3.600 - 2.500 BC” (Before Christ), while below, in two horizontal lines, the legend of the issuing country “MALTA” and the year of issuance “ 2020 ”. The initials "NGB" of the engraver, Noel Galea Bason, appear on the right just below the subject. The 12 stars of the EU flag appear on the outer ring of the coin
